WebMar 7, 2024 · Calanus hyperboreus C. hyperboreus has a multiyear life cycle (Fig. 1c; Hirche 1997 ). At the end of summer, C3, C4, C5 copepodites, and adults enter diapause for the winter, where they remain at depths of 600–1500 m (Hirche 1997 ).
